Using "1" with getVar is bad coding style and "True" is preferred. This patch is a sed over the meta directory of the form: sed \ -e 's:\(\.getVar([^,()]*, \)1 *):\1True):g' \ -e 's:\(\.getVarFlag([^,()]*, [^,()]*, \)1 *):\1True):g' \ -i `grep -ril getVar *`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
14 lines
331 B
Text
14 lines
331 B
Text
python read_subpackage_metadata () {
|
|
import oe.packagedata
|
|
|
|
data = oe.packagedata.read_pkgdata(d.getVar('PN', True), d)
|
|
|
|
for key in data.keys():
|
|
d.setVar(key, data[key])
|
|
|
|
for pkg in d.getVar('PACKAGES', True).split():
|
|
sdata = oe.packagedata.read_subpkgdata(pkg, d)
|
|
for key in sdata.keys():
|
|
d.setVar(key, sdata[key])
|
|
}
|